tutorials.de Buch-Aktion 05/2012
ERLEDIGT
NEIN
ANTWORTEN
2
ZUGRIFFE
177
EMPFEHLEN
  • An Twitter übertragen
  • An Facebook übertragen
AUF DIESES THEMA
ANTWORTEN
  1. #1
    Lauderbachm Lauderbachm ist offline Grünschnabel
    Registriert seit
    Sep 2007
    Beiträge
    1
    Hallo zusammen,

    ich stehe vor einem mir völlig unerklärlichen Problem. Ich möchte alle Datensatze mit einem bestimmten Datum aus der MYSQL Datenbank abfragen.

    Mein Code:

    $sql = "SELECT * FROM `termine` WHERE datum = '2011-07-31' ";

    Es liefert mir 0 als Ergebnis. Wenn ich die gleiche Abfrage als SQL String mittels phpmyadmin mache, bekomme ich die Daten Angezeig.

    Nach ein paar Test habe ich festgestellt, dass alle Datenabfragen ab 2010 so nicht funktionieren. Wenn ich in der obenstehenden Abfrage das Datum auf 2009-05-22 wechsle, liefert es mir ein Ergebnis.

    Hatte jemand auch schon so ein Problem? Bin Dankbar für jede Hilfe.

    Gruss
    Michi
     

  2. #2
    Avatar von erik s.
    erik s. erik s. ist offline Mitglied Brokat
    Registriert seit
    Mar 2002
    Ort
    Frankfurt (Hessen)
    Beiträge
    317
    Welchen Datentyp hat denn dein Datumsfeld in der DB?
     

  3. #3
    Avatar von tombe
    tombe tombe ist offline Mitglied Diamant
    tutorials.de Premium-User
    Registriert seit
    Sep 2004
    Ort
    Möglingen (BaWü)
    Beiträge
    3.109
    Wenn in der DB zusammen mit dem Datum auch noch die Uhrzeit gespeichert wird, könnte es vielleicht daran liegen (auch wenn es dann mit dem kleineren Datum auch nicht gehen dürfte).

    Ändere mal die Abfrage so ab:

    Code sql:
    1
    
    SELECT * FROM termine WHERE DATE(datum) = '2011-07-31'
     
    Sollte ein Tipp von mir geholfen haben, habe ich nichts gegen eine entsprechende Bewertung oder ein Danke und wenn ein Problem gelöst ist, dann den Beitrag bitte auch als erledigt markieren.

    Was ich gar nicht leiden kann sind User die es nicht für nötig halten auf Antworten zu reagieren, die Themen nicht als erledigt markieren und/oder die sich nicht für Hilfe bedanken.

Ähnliche Themen

  1. Datumabfrage funktioniert nicht
    Von EddieG im Forum PHP
    Antworten: 5
    Letzter Beitrag: 15.06.09, 15:19
  2. problem mit datumabfrage mysql
    Von Newcomer1 im Forum Relationale Datenbanksysteme
    Antworten: 1
    Letzter Beitrag: 01.02.08, 08:47
  3. SQL Datumabfrage mit WHERE und BETWEEN ...AND
    Von eka2 im Forum Relationale Datenbanksysteme
    Antworten: 3
    Letzter Beitrag: 31.07.07, 11:08
  4. datumabfrage?
    Von Freude im Forum Relationale Datenbanksysteme
    Antworten: 3
    Letzter Beitrag: 02.04.03, 08:01